#641d2a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#641d2a is composed of 39.2% red, 11.4%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71% magenta, 58%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 349 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 25.3%. #641d2a color hex could be obtained by blending #c83a54 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#641d2a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#641d2a has RGB values of R:100, G:29,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.58,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6561066.

Shades and Tints of #641d2a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090304 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#641d2a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414040 is the less saturated color, while #7d041a is the most saturated one.
